Diving Deep into ARK Technology ETF Holdings

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ty and really dive deep into ARK Technology ETF holdings. When we talk about ARK ETFs, we're not just talking about one fund, but a whole suite, each with a specific thematic focus on disruptive innovation. However, the most famous, and often the one people mean when they say “ARK Tech ETF,” is undoubtedly ARKK, the ARK Innovation ETF. This flagship fund is designed to capture the highest conviction ideas across various disruptive themes. But wait, there's more! ARK also manages specific tech-focused ETFs like ARKW (ARK Next Generation Internet ETF), focusing on cloud computing, e-commerce, and artificial intelligence, and ARKQ (ARK Autonomous Technology & Robotics ETF), which zeroes in on robotics, 3D printing, and autonomous transportation. There's also ARKF (ARK Fintech Innovation ETF), targeting companies revolutionizing financial services, and ARKG (ARK Genomic Revolution ETF), which is all about DNA sequencing, gene editing, and bioinformatics. These funds, and by extension, their ARK Technology ETF holdings, are built on Cathie Wood’s core belief that innovation is misunderstood and mispriced by traditional investment models. She and her team scour the globe for companies that are truly disrupting existing industries and creating entirely new ones. This isn't just about finding big tech companies; it's about identifying the smaller, often high-growth firms that are leveraging cutting-edge technologies to reshape how we live, work, and interact.

The active management approach employed by ARK is a huge differentiator. Unlike passively managed index funds that simply track a market index, ARK's funds are constantly being adjusted. Their analysts are performing intense, bottom-up research, engaging in open-source research, and even publishing their models and thinking online, which is pretty unconventional in the finance world. This means the ARK Technology ETF holdings are not static; they evolve as the team's convictions about technological advancements and market opportunities shift. They're not afraid to make concentrated bets on companies they believe have exponential growth potential, even if those companies might seem small or unconventional today. This focus on disruptive innovation means they're looking at things like electric vehicles, genomic sequencing, next-gen internet, and industrial innovation – sectors that are often volatile but carry the promise of transformative change. Unpacking the Top Holdings: A Closer Look at ARK's Tech Bets

Let’s unpack the top holdings and take a closer look at ARK’s most significant tech bets. When you examine the typical ARK Technology ETF holdings, especially in ARKK, you'll often see a collection of familiar names that are synonymous with innovation, alongside some that might surprise you. Historically, companies like Tesla (TSLA) have been prominent, representing ARK's strong conviction in electric vehicles and autonomous driving. But it’s not just about one company; it's about the broader theme. ARK believes Tesla is a leader not just in cars, but in battery technology, artificial intelligence, and even robotics, making it a multifaceted disruptor. Other common top ARK Technology ETF holdings have included names like Coinbase (COIN), a major player in the burgeoning cryptocurrency ecosystem, reflecting ARK's belief in blockchain technology and digital assets as a financial revolution. Then there’s Zoom Video Communications (ZM), which reshaped how we communicate, especially in the post-pandemic world, showcasing ARK's focus on next-generation internet solutions and collaborative software. You might also find companies like Roku (ROKU), pioneering the future of TV streaming and advertising, or Block (SQ), formerly Square, which is transforming financial services with its innovative payment solutions and blockchain endeavors. These aren't just tech companies; they are perceived by ARK as leaders in their respective disruptive sectors.

So, why exactly are these companies considered disruptive? It's all about their ability to fundamentally change an industry, create new markets, or significantly improve existing solutions through technological advancements. For instance, a company like CRISPR Therapeutics (CRSP), often found in ARKG, is at the forefront of gene editing, a technology that could revolutionize medicine and human health. This isn't just an incremental improvement; it’s a paradigm shift. ARK’s investment thesis for these ARK Technology ETF holdings is rooted in the belief that these companies possess proprietary technology, have unique business models, or are operating in markets with immense growth potential that is not fully appreciated by the broader market. The high-conviction approach means that ARK takes substantial positions in a relatively small number of companies compared to broader market ETFs. This concentration reflects their deep belief in the long-term prospects of these chosen innovators. The Strategy Behind ARK's Tech Selections

Now, let's pull back the curtain a bit more and really understand the strategy behind ARK's tech selections for their renowned ARK Technology ETF holdings. It's not just about picking a few cool tech stocks; it's a deeply researched and thematic approach that sets them apart. At its core, ARK's strategy is all about thematic investing. They identify overarching disruptive themes – we're talking big ideas like artificial intelligence (AI), robotics, genomics, blockchain technology, and energy storage – and then seek out companies that are leaders or major beneficiaries within these themes. They're not just looking for companies that use these technologies, but those that are developing and deploying them in ways that will transform industries and economies globally. This means their ARK Technology ETF holdings are curated based on a forward-looking vision, rather than simply reacting to past performance or current market trends. It's a bold bet on the future, driven by deep technological understanding and a strong belief in exponential growth curves.

What's truly fascinating is ARK's unique bottom-up research approach, which contrasts sharply with traditional top-down economic analyses. Instead of starting with macroeconomic forecasts, ARK's analysts start at the company level. They identify specific companies, dissect their technologies, analyze their business models, and assess their potential to disrupt. They engage with industry experts, scientific researchers, and even the companies themselves to build a comprehensive understanding of their long-term potential. This rigorous, granular research forms the bedrock of their ARK Technology ETF holdings. But it doesn't stop there. ARK is also a huge proponent of open research and transparency. They publish their research, their models, and even their daily trades, fostering a community of engaged investors and challenging the traditional opaque nature of active fund management. This transparency allows investors to understand the rationale behind their decisions and provides a window into their evolving convictions regarding their ARK Technology ETF holdings. It's pretty cool, if you ask me, to see that level of openness in the financial world.

Of course, investing in disruptive innovation comes with its fair share of volatility. These companies are often young, rapidly growing, and sometimes unprofitable in their early stages, making their stock prices susceptible to significant swings. ARK embraces this volatility, viewing it as an inherent characteristic of the innovation cycle. Their long-term vision is paramount; they believe that over a five-year investment horizon, the exponential growth of these technologies will eventually overpower short-term market noise. The team works tirelessly to identify future winners by looking for companies with proprietary intellectual property, strong management teams, significant addressable markets, and the potential to generate network effects. They’re searching for businesses that can achieve significant market share and create entirely new value propositions. Navigating the Volatility and Understanding the Risks

Alright, let’s get real about navigating the volatility and understanding the risks inherent in investing in ARK Technology ETF holdings. While the allure of disruptive innovation and exponential growth is undeniably strong, it's crucial to understand that this isn't a smooth, risk-free ride. The nature of disruptive innovation stocks is that they are inherently high-growth, which also means they are high-risk. These aren't established blue-chip companies with decades of stable earnings. Many are relatively young, rapidly expanding, and might not even be profitable yet. Their valuations are often based on future potential rather than current fundamentals, making them highly sensitive to changes in market sentiment, interest rates, and investor confidence. This means the prices of ARK Technology ETF holdings can experience significant swings, both up and down, much more dramatically than a diversified, broad-market index fund. For example, during periods of market exuberance, these stocks can soar, but in times of economic uncertainty or shifts away from growth stocks, they can also pull back substantially. It's a rollercoaster, folks, and you need to be prepared for the ups and downs.

Market sentiment plays an enormous role in the performance of ARK ETFs. When investors are feeling optimistic about future growth and technological advancements, funds like ARKK tend to thrive. However, when the market shifts its focus to value stocks, or when there are concerns about inflation or rising interest rates, these growth-oriented ARK Technology ETF holdings can face strong headwinds. This often leads to periods of underperformance, which can be challenging for investors who are not prepared for such volatility. Another significant risk factor is concentration risk. Unlike funds that hold hundreds or thousands of stocks across many industries, ARK ETFs, by design, are highly concentrated in a smaller number of companies within specific thematic areas. While this reflects ARK's high-conviction approach and can amplify returns when those bets pay off, it also means that if a few of their top ARK Technology ETF holdings perform poorly, or if the underlying themes face unexpected challenges, the entire fund can be significantly impacted. You're putting a lot of eggs in a few very innovative, but potentially volatile, baskets.

This is why the importance of diversification outside of ARK ETFs cannot be overstated. While ARK offers diversification within its disruptive innovation themes, it's not a complete portfolio solution for most investors. Pairing ARK Technology ETF holdings with more stable, value-oriented investments, fixed income, or even international exposure can help mitigate some of the inherent volatility and concentration risk. Think of ARK as a specialized component of your portfolio, not the whole thing. Finally, understanding the difference between long-term vs. short-term investing with ARK is critical. Cathie Wood and her team emphasize a five-year investment horizon, believing that the true potential of disruptive technologies will only be realized over many years. Trying to trade these funds based on short-term market movements is likely to be a frustrating and potentially unprofitable endeavor. Investors in ARK Technology ETF holdings need to have a genuine conviction in the long-term trends ARK is betting on, and the patience to weather significant drawdowns without panicking.
